Jeff Jarvis: Why Twitter is the canary in the news coalmine
Monday, 19 May 2008, 12:27 via del.icio.us/martinstabe
"Developers at the BBC and Reuters have picked up on the potential for this. They are working on applications to monitor Twitter ... and other social-media services - Flickr, YouTube, Facebook - for news catchwords such as 'earthquake' and 'evacuation'." Read More...
